25 two-turn dialogues about 성격 표현하기, illustrating 18 words from this category at 3급. Every exchange is a 국립국어원 example with its English translation, and every word links back to its full entry.

내일 모임에 무슨 옷을 입고 가야 할지 모르겠어.
I don't know what to wear to the gathering tomorrow.
자유롭게 아무 옷이나 입어도 돼. 격식을 차리는 모임이 아니거든.
Wear whatever you like. It's not a formal event.
나이가 드니 허리가 점점 곱는 것 같이 느껴지는구나.
As I get older, I feel like my back is getting more curved.
평소 자세에 신경을 쓰시고 운동하시면 곧게 유지하실 수 있습니다.
If you pay attention to your posture and exercise, you can keep it straight.
아이구, 얼굴도 하얗고 눈도 예쁘고 코도 오뚝한 게 참 예쁘네.
Oh my, with such a white face, pretty eyes, and a high nose, she's really beautiful.
그러게요. 누구 집 딸인지 참 곱네요.
Indeed. Whose daughter is she? She's really lovely.
와, 벌써 산에 단풍이 붉게 물들었어.
Wow, the autumn leaves have already turned red in the mountains.
그러게. 정말 곱게 물들었네.
Right. They've turned such a beautiful color.
요즘 우리 강아지가 밥을 잘 안 먹어. 움직임도 활발하지 않고.
Lately our puppy isn't eating well. He's not very lively either.
어디 아픈 거 아니야? 동물 병원에 데려가 봐.
Maybe he's sick? You should take him to the animal hospital.
주가가 많이 올랐습니다.
Stock prices have risen a lot.
네, 주식을 사고팔려는 사람이 많아 거래도 활발합니다.
Yes, with so many people wanting to buy and sell, trading is also lively.
민준아, 네 컴퓨터 써도 돼?
Minjun, can I use your computer?
응, 마음대로 써.
Sure, use it as you like.
인터넷의 긍정적 영향에는 무엇이 있을까요?
What are some positive effects of the internet?
정보를 빠르고 쉽게 얻을 수 있는 점이 있겠지요.
There's the fact that you can get information quickly and easily.
승규가 내 의견에 동의하는 것일까?
Do you think Seunggyu agrees with my opinion?
고개를 끄덕이는 것으로 보아 긍정적으로 생각하는 것 같아.
Judging by the way they're nodding, they seem to think positively about it.
내년 우리나라의 경제 전망은 어떻습니까?
What is the economic outlook for our country next year?
경기가 호황을 이룰 것이라고 긍정적으로 예상하고 있습니다.
We are positively predicting that the economy will boom.
어제 만난 사람이 예의에 어긋나는 행동을 하지는 않았죠?
The person we met yesterday didn't do anything rude, did they?
네. 오히려 예의를 잘 지키시던 걸요.
No, actually, they were very polite.
지수 방 좀 봐. 정말 지저분하지?
Look at Jisu's room. Isn't it really messy?
어머! 평소에는 깔끔한 애가 방은 왜 이렇게 지저분하냐?
Oh my! She's usually so neat, why is her room this messy?
이번에 새로 들인 며느리는 마음에 드시나요?
Are you satisfied with your new daughter-in-law?
네. 음식 솜씨도 깔끔하고 성격도 상냥해요.
Yes. Her cooking is neat and her personality is gentle too.
소개팅에서 만난 사람은 어땠어?
How was the person you met on the blind date?
유머 감각이 나랑 잘 맞아서 마음에 들더라.
Our senses of humor clicked, so I liked them.
우리 형부는 털털하면서도 마음씨가 아주 좋으셔.
My brother-in-law is easygoing and has a really good disposition.
그래. 너한테 화 한 번 내지 않으시잖니.
Right. He never even gets angry at you.
내 수다 듣느라고 힘들었지?
Was it hard listening to all my chatter?
아니야. 나도 오랜만에 얘기 많이 해서 좋았어.
No, not at all. I enjoyed talking a lot for the first time in a while.
옆집 아저씨가 어제 쓰레기를 집 앞에 함부로 버렸어요.
The man next door threw his trash out in front of the house yesterday.
교양 있는 신사인 줄 알았는데 사람을 잘못 봤군요.
I thought he was a real gentleman, but I guess I misjudged him.
잠시 후, 이곳에 키 큰 신사 한 분이 올 겁니다.
In a little while, a tall gentleman will be coming here.
여자 분이 온다고 들었는데 신사라고 하는 걸 보니 남자 분이 오시는군요.
I heard a woman was coming, but since they said it's a gentleman, it must be a man.
우리 애는 동물을 좋아해서 자꾸만 집에서 개를 키우자고 졸라.
My kid loves animals, so they keep begging me to get a dog at home.
우리 딸은 동물을 무서워해서 동네 개가 다가와도 질색을 하던데.
My daughter's afraid of animals, so she freaks out even when a neighborhood dog comes near.
너 지수한테 왜 그렇게 냉정하게 구는 거야? 옆에서 보기가 민망하더라.
Why are you being so cold to Jisu? It was embarrassing to watch.
걔 얘기 나한테 꺼내지도 마.
Don't even bring them up to me.
이번 대회에서는 심사 위원들의 공정하고 냉정한 심사가 돋보였어.
The judges' fair and level-headed judging really stood out in this competition.
맞아. 정정당당한 대회였어.
I agree. It was a fair competition.
지수는 왜 자기 속마음을 잘 드러내지 않을까?
Why doesn't Jisu reveal her inner feelings?
지수가 원래 내성적 기질이 있잖아.
Because Jisu has an introverted nature.
지수가 전학을 가서 잘 적응할지 걱정이에요.
I'm worried about how Jisu will adjust after transferring schools.
맞아. 지수가 내성적인 성격이라 새 친구를 사귀는 데 시간이 많이 걸리잖아.
Right. Since Jisu is introverted, it takes her a long time to make new friends.
개를 저렇게 풀어 놓았다가 잃어버리면 어떡해?
What if you let the dog loose like that and lose it?
영리한 녀석이라 밖에 나갔다가 알아서 집을 잘 찾아와.
He's a clever one, so he goes out and finds his way home on his own.
유민이는 완벽한 아이인 줄 알았는데 생각보다 허술한 면도 있더라.
I thought Yumin was a perfect kid, but I've noticed they're a bit careless too.
사람이라면 누구나 장단점이 한 가지씩 있기 마련이야.
Everyone has their pros and cons, after all.

These 25 exchanges are the dictionary's own examples for the 18 3급 words in this category — 자유롭다, 곱다, 활발하다, 마음대로, 긍정적 and the rest. Each is two turns, so what you see is not only how the word is used but what it is usually said in answer to.
They are written examples rather than transcribed speech, so they are tidier than a real conversation and shorter. What they are not is translated English: they were written in Korean, by Korean lexicographers, to show how the word behaves — which is why the speech levels and the sentence endings in them are worth copying.
